Throwing equipment of flocculant for sewage treatment tank Technical Field The utility model relates to the technical field of sewage treatment, in particular to throwing equipment of a flocculant for a sewage treatment tank. Background In the sewage treatment process, a flocculant needs to be added into a sewage treatment tank. The flocculant can gather colloidal particles suspended in water and fine suspended matters to form larger floccules through the actions of neutralizing the surface charge of the colloidal particles, adsorbing and bridging and the like, so that the chemical agent separated from water is realized. At present, when throwing the flocculant into the sewage treatment tank, the flocculant is thrown into the sewage treatment tank at a fixed position, and dirt in sewage is combined with the flocculant through a stirring structure arranged in the sewage treatment tank, and the throwing is not uniform enough, and the position is fixed, so that the subsequent reaction time is longer, the sewage treatment efficiency is reduced, and therefore, throwing equipment for the flocculant for the sewage treatment tank needs to be improved to solve the problem.
